Biographie
-
An antiques dealer, son-in-law of the silversmith Emile Taburet with whom he formed a partnership in c. 1880. They exhibited together at the 1889 Exhibition, and produced at least one an elaborately decorated recording barograph. An ornate thermometer is also known (1). The partnership had ended by at least 1900, by which time Boin was inpartnership with the silversmith Henry as 'Boin & Henry orfèvres' (2).
